Bruce Minney

As a child, Minney loved to draw and after graduating from Oakland High in 1946, he was accepted by the California School of Arts and Crafts.

After graduation, he married his high school sweetheart, Doris Schulz, and worked as a fireman in nearby Orinda as he tried to launch his art career.

[1] Minney did many credited and uncredited illustrations for Stag, For Men Only, Male, True Action, Man’s World and many other publications of Magazine Management.

[4] His work was also featured in the Season 5 episode "Going Hollywood" of the History Channel series American Pickers, which aired on August 5, 2013.

From 1969 to 1986, Minney created over 400 paperback illustrations in oils and acrylic for Grosset & Dunlap, Avon, Fawcett, Harlequin, Ace, Pinnacle, Manor Books, and Pyramid.
